Job Description

Specific duties and responsibilities

  • Coordinate and supervise overall administrative & operational activities of the project at the Lasta-Lalibela Food security Project sites.
  • Ensure that project activities are implemented as per the plan, within a time and allocated budget.
  • Closely follow up on the performance of component officers of the project and take corrective measures on those who are below expectation.  
  •  Participate in the design and planning of new projects as may be it is necessary.
  • Monitor the technical soundness of the project activities to ensure the project’s objectives are fully met.
  • Keep appropriate contact with Line Departments, local authorities, service cooperatives, peasant associations, local populations, as well as with other institutions and NGOs etc. as are necessary for the project identifications, planning, implementation and sustainability.
  • Ensure that the management of the project is functioning smoothly.
  •  Administer & supervise the entire project personnel and such responsibilities include all managerial activities like hiring, suspending and taking or recommending disciplinary actions in accordance with the Labour Law, the guidelines of the Organization and the Collective Agreement.
  • Supervise the effective use of vehicles, equipment and materials under the project use.
  • Facilitate and participate in training of project staff and beneficiaries as deemed necessary for the sustainability of the project.
  • Monitor project expenditure within the project area to ensure that it is within the assured budget.
  • Prepare monthly, quarterly, semi-annual, annual and terminal reports and submit to the Program Officer, within schedule.
  • Represent the organization and attend different local or regional meetings.
  • Prepare annual work plan and working budget & submit to the head office through Program Officer.
  • Attend regular and other meeting of Implementing Partners (IPs) by representing LWF and forward decision and issues of concern to the Program Officers.
  • Prepare monthly work plan and check if all activities are implemented according to the plan and inform the Program Officer any deviation for timely decision.
  • Check bill of quantities and payment schedules for work carried out at the work sites, before approving payment (s).
  • Build and facilitate team work among project staff.
  • Submit monthly financial and narrative reports with supporting documents to the Program Officer and Finance Office.
  • Observe all LWF World Service Ethiopia Staff Rules, Collective Agreement and other Operational Manuals.
